WebPut your mailing address, phone number, and e-mail on the inside cover. This information is useful when you foolishly leave your notebook somewhere. Tape a $5 bill to the inside front cover with a note saying, “I’ll give you another if you find this notebook.”. If your research is priceless, it’s money well spent.

WebMar 5, 2024 · The lab notebook is your working journal, and is not intended as a formal research report. The formal research report has specific sections and organization, and is a final, polished document relating to your research. The first step in turning your lab notebook into a manuscript is learning how to maintain a lab notebook that will be conducive to paper writing. Keeping well-organized records and observations from the very beginning of an experiment will save you time and anguish in the long run. Yet it is a vital part of industrial and academic research, and indeed can in these activities be … WebPlease keep a bound notebook in which you describe your experiments. Not looseleaf. Please write legibly. Keep in mind that others may n eed to refer to your notes long after you have left the lab, and your notebooks will be useless if they are illegible. This can happen even 7- 10 years after you have left the lab. 2 of 5

WebMake your lab notebook entries in pen, not in pencil. Using a smudge-proof pen may reduce the risk of smears. WebThe notebook is a legal document that can protect your rights to your work. For example, if you 'beat' another lab to a patentable discovery by just one day, your notebook will be the legal proof you need. Page 3. In this example, the project was not complete. It contains the permanent written record of a researcher's mental and physical activities from experiment and observation, to the understanding of new phenomena. A laboratory notebook is a researcher's diary.
